Friday Night Funkin' is a rhythm game in which the player controls a character called Boyfriend, who must defeat a series of opponents to continue dating his significant other, Girlfriend. Game testing, also called quality assurance (QA) testing within the video game industry, is a software testing process for quality control of video games.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] [ 3 ] The primary function of game testing is the discovery and documentation of software defects .
A sound test is a function built into the options screen of many video games.This function was originally meant to test whether the game's music and sounds would function correctly (hence the name), as well as giving the player the ability to compare samples played in Monaural, Stereophonic and later Surround sound.

Armor Games was founded by Daniel McNeely in 2004, but was originally branded as Games Of Gondor at the time. In October 2005, it was later rebranded to today's current name as Armor Games. On March 3, 2019, Armor Games revealed that they had a data breach in 2019 and that the database was sold on the Dream Market. [6] [7]
